Critical Incident Management Team
MCC’s critical incident management team is charged and empowered by the College president with assessing, recommending and appropriately responding to emergency situations. The first consideration is the safety of personnel and students. The next is protection of College property. The team relies on law enforcement and emergency centers to make recommendations, considering such factors as actions taken by fellow institutions and recommended or ordered by a government body. The College president is the only person authorized to cancel classes or declare a collegewide state of emergency
Emergency Communications
Public affairs and marketing ensures that factual and useful information is provided to MCC employees, students, community and media during a time of emergency. In addition to the mass notification system, MCC uses multiple forms of communication during emergencies, including phone calls, e-mails and Web messages, and reports provided to radio, television, online and print media.
During an emergency that may require the temporary closing of the College, a bold message appears in red in the middle of the Web site’s home page, mccfl.edu.
